Frequently Asked Questions

Where is the retreat?

This year’s retreat will be hosted at a stunning waterfront villa in Earleville, Maryland. Each year, we select a new, carefully chosen location to create a fresh and inspiring environment for our guests. The exact address is shared with approved attendees to maintain privacy and exclusivity.

What’s the vibe?

Chill, unpretentious, and come-as-you-are. No strict schedules, no “prim and proper” energy — just connection, laughter, and relaxation.

Can I come alone?

Sure! You’ll have the option to book in the bunk room (holds 2 women total), or to book a private room for yourself (+$450).

What’s nearby?

Nothing… and that’s the whole damn point. You can relax all weekend with no worries, nowhere to be, and zero obligations.

What do the mental health workshops consist of?

Lots of great exercises will be sprinkled throughout the weekend like mindfulness practices, guided imagery, progressive muscle relaxation, breath work, and other grounding techniques.

Can I book a private therapy session?

Yes. Private sessions are offered early morning or late evening in 30 minute increments for additional charge.
